Summary:
Game of Thrones was a phenomenon. But how much of the medieval world in George R R Martin's fantasy novels and the HBO series is based on fact? Larrington examines how Martin constructed his remarkable universe out of the Middle Ages. Discussing novels and TV series alike, she explores sigils, giants, dragons and direwolves in medieval texts; ravens, old gods and the Weirwood in Norse myth; and a gothic, exotic orient in the eastern continent, Essos. From the White Walkers to the Red Woman, from Casterley Rock to the Shivering Sea, this is an indispensable guide to the fantasy creation.
